Find the probability of choosing either a spade or a face card (King, Queen, Jack) out of a standard 
    deck of cards.

You want to know the probability of getting 
one of these 22 cards

out of these 52 cards:

That's 22 out of 52, which we make into a fraction {{{22/52}}} which
reduces to {{{11/26}}}
